MIT Physicists Uncover Unique Electron Behavior in Quantum Material

20 Ağustos 2026Science Daily
  • MIT physicists have discovered that two electronic phases within a quantum material emerge through distinct mechanisms. One phase develops smoothly, while the other forms in expanding pockets that resemble growing ice crystals.
  • This finding could provide insights into the development and coexistence of exotic properties like superconductivity and magnetism.
  • Quantum materials have garnered significant attention due to their unique properties that challenge classical physics. The study of electronic phases is crucial for developing new technologies, including more efficient electronic devices and quantum computers.
  • The contrasting mechanisms of phase emergence in quantum materials highlight the complexity of electron behavior at the quantum level.
